Candid photography is an artwork type that captures moments in their most real state. It allows the viewer to attach with real feelings and unposed expressions. Mastering candid photography involves a deep understanding of your subjects, the surroundings, and your digicam settings. The aim is to turn into invisible to your subjects whereas capturing their pure conduct.
Establishing a comfortable ambiance is essential for candid pictures. People are inclined to act naturally after they really feel comfortable, so building rapport is crucial. Start conversations or have interaction in light-hearted discussions to help them relax. The more comfy they feel, the more genuine the moments you seize will be.

Choosing the proper location can considerably impression the outcome of your candid pictures. Environments wealthy in activity can yield dynamic photos. Parks, busy streets, or bustling cafés are perfect spots to witness a range of human emotions. Consider the lighting in these settings; pure gentle often produces the best results in candid photography.
Timing is every thing in candid photography. Anticipate moments by observing your environment intently. People could interact or categorical emotions unexpectedly, and being present helps you to capture these fleeting moments. Patience is key; waiting for the right alternative could make the difference between an odd shot and a exceptional one.
Understanding your digital camera settings is non-negotiable on this style of photography. Familiarize yourself with various modes like aperture priority or shutter speed. Blending into your environment might help you stay unnoticed. Dress comfortably and inconspicuously to avoid drawing attention to yourself. If onlookers are aware of your presence, they could alter their behavior. A silent observer is extra likely to capture real and genuine moments that convey real emotions.
Using an extended focal length lens could be an efficient approach to maintain distance while capturing candid photographs. This approach permits you to photograph topics with out intruding on their area, once more leading to more natural expressions. A zoom lens can be advantageous in adjusting framing without compromising the candid nature of the shot.
Experimenting with angles can yield distinctive views on familiar scenes. Instead of always shooting from eye level, attempt completely different heights or positions. Shooting from a decrease angle can give a sense of grandeur, whereas a bird's-eye view can add context to the surroundings. This exploration can breathe new life into your photographs.
Lighting plays an important role in photography, especially in candid photography. Golden hours, simply after dawn or before sunset, provide a delicate and warm light that enhances your topics. Harsh midday solar can create unflattering shadows, so looking for shaded areas or working with artificial lighting becomes essential during these hours.

Candid photography captures folks in their natural state, without posed or staged conditions. This type emphasizes genuine emotions and interactions, giving viewers a sense of authenticity in the photographs.
How can I improve my candid photography skills?
Practice is vital. Focus on understanding your subject and the surroundings. Use a quick shutter pace to freeze motion, and be ready to capture moments as they unfold. Experiment with totally different angles and distances to gain distinctive perspectives.

What digital camera settings are best for candid photography?
Using a large aperture (low f-stop number) helps blur the background and emphasizes the topic. A quick shutter pace (1/250 or faster) can help prevent motion blur. Adjust your ISO based on lighting situations to take care of image quality.
